Understanding Your Customers’ Needs
The foundation of any successful customer retention strategy is understanding what your clients truly need from your services. This involves not only catering to their immediate requests—like mowing the lawn or fertilizing the soil—but also anticipating their long-term goals for their outdoor spaces. Conducting regular surveys or feedback sessions can provide invaluable insights into their preferences and areas where you can improve.
For instance, if you notice a trend where clients express interest in eco-friendly practices, you could consider offering organic treatments or sustainable landscaping options. By actively listening to your customers and adjusting your services accordingly, you demonstrate your commitment to their satisfaction, thereby increasing the likelihood of their return.

Providing Consistent Quality Service
Consistency is key in the lawn care industry. Clients expect the same high-quality service each time you visit their property. To achieve this, establish standard operating procedures that dictate how services should be performed. This ensures that all your team members are on the same page regarding service delivery, no matter who is on a particular job.
Consider implementing a quality control system where you periodically assess the work completed by your team. This could involve regular inspections and feedback sessions to discuss what went well and what could be improved. Consistency not only builds trust but also reinforces your brand’s reputation as a reliable service provider.
Moreover, investing in training and development for your staff can significantly enhance service quality. Providing employees with ongoing education about best practices, new techniques, and industry trends ensures they remain competent and confident in their roles. This level of professionalism will resonate with your clients and make them more likely to remain loyal.
Building Strong Relationships
Customer relationships are the cornerstone of customer retention. Taking the time to build rapport with clients can make a world of difference in their loyalty to your business. Personalized communication, such as sending thank-you notes after service or following up to see how a lawn treatment is working, can make clients feel valued and appreciated.
Additionally, consider offering loyalty programs or discounts for long-term clients. This could incentivize them to choose your services repeatedly while reinforcing their connection to your brand. For example, after a certain number of services, a client could receive a free treatment or a discount on their next invoice. Such gestures foster goodwill and encourage clients to remain engaged with your offerings.

Educating Clients on Lawn Care
Educating your clients about lawn care practices not only positions you as an expert but also empowers them to take better care of their lawns. Consider organizing workshops or providing informational content through newsletters and your website. Topics could include seasonal lawn care tips, pest management, and the benefits of specific treatments.
By offering valuable information, you create a sense of trust and authority in your field. Clients are more likely to remain loyal to a business that educates them rather than one that simply provides a service. Additionally, it increases the likelihood that they will utilize more of your services, as they understand the importance of regular maintenance and care.

Soliciting Feedback and Making Improvements
A vital part of retaining customers is actively seeking their feedback and demonstrating your willingness to improve. After every service, consider sending out a satisfaction survey to gauge client experiences. This not only shows that you value their opinions but also enables you to identify areas for improvement.
Be sure to take actionable steps based on the feedback collected. For instance, if multiple clients mention a specific issue, address it promptly and communicate the changes made. This transparency builds trust and reinforces the notion that you genuinely care about providing the best possible service.
Moreover, showcasing improvements based on client feedback on your website or social media can enhance your reputation. Clients appreciate seeing that their opinions influence your business practices, which can lead to greater loyalty as they become part of your improvement journey.
